    Read the following statements.
    I. Ocean acts as the global sink for\[C{{O}_{2}}\].
    II. The atmospheric input of carbon from rainfall is greater.
    III. Carbon gas is exchanged between organisms and atmosphere during respiration.
    IV. Human activities are increasing\[C{{O}_{2}}\]concentration in the atmosphere.
    Choose the incorrect options.

    A)  Only I                  

    B)  II and IV

    C)  Only II                 

    D)  None of the above

    Correct Answer: D

    Solution :

    All the statements are correct. Carbon dioxide is almost certainly being absorbed by the oceans, which act as a global sink for\[C{{O}_{2}}\]. It is not clear how much more\[C{{O}_{2}}\]the ocean can hold. Human activities like deforestation, massive burning of fossil fuel for energy and transportation has caused an increase in the amount of\[C{{O}_{2}}\] in atmosphere. The atmospheric carbon dioxide is virtually the only source of carbon. The main pathway of carbon in carbon cycle in from the air (atmosphere) and water (hydrosere) into the living systems and back. The atmospheric input of carbon from rainfall is greater. Carbon gas is exchanged between organisms and atmosphere during respiration.
